§ 14-217-106 — General powers and purposes of districts

Arkansas·Title 14

In addition to any purposes and powers authorized elsewhere in this chapter, consolidated utility districts created prior to March 19, 1975, whether pursuant to special act or general law or created after March 19, 1975, subject, in the case of any district created after March 19, 1975, to the terms of the petition for creation of such district, may carry out and shall have the following purposes and powers:

(1)To construct consolidated utility systems;
(2)To operate and maintain consolidated utility systems;
(3)To sell or lease any consolidated system owned by it to or from any public utility corporation, municipality, or other person;
